RIGH O INFORMAION FUNCIONS AND DUIES OF HE WAER RESOURCES DEPARMEN he Water Resources Department is a line department under the Ministry of Water Resources, Government of Karnataka. he functions and duties of the department are: he Secretariat assists the Minister of Water Resources by providing with data concerning the department; It holds the administrative control of the Water Resources Department. It is concerned with the creation of the targeted irrigation potential, planning of new projects, implementation of on-going projects and maintenance of completed projects. It gives administrative approval to all works, tender and estimates coming under the purview of the department. It passes orders concerning recruitment, posting and transfer of officials and employees under the Water Resources Department. It prepares the budget of the department to be presented in the legislature. During sessions, the Secretariat performs the duty of furnishing details to the Legislative Assembly/Legislative Council as also to the Lok sabha/rajya sabha. It presents papers to the cabinet and helps in the decision-making process. It prepares draft bills, issues Government order, passes amendments, acts and rules.

RIGH O INFORMAION (3) HE DECISION MAKING PROCESS, CHANNELS OF SUPERVISION AND ACCOUNABILIY he Principal Secretary and the Secretary in co-operation and co-ordination with the Minister of Water Resources Department are concerned with the decision making process of the Water Resources Department. A s per the organisation chart there is Unity of Command. he Under Secretaries and the Officers-on-special duty receive command from the concerned Deputy Secretaries and Joint Secretary who in-turn are accountable to the Secretary. he Principal Secretary and the Secretary are accountable to the Minister of Water Resources Department. (4) NORMS ADOPED BY HE DEPARMEN FOR DISCHARGE OF FUNCIONS he Water Resources Department has the Secretariat Manual as a Guide in order to perform the day to day activities. he Secretariat Manual has an elaborate list of Norms, which are to be followed by the staff of Water Resources Department while discharging their functions and duties. he secretariat staffs also refers to the provisions available in other existing codes and rules, in addition to the Secretariat Manual. (5) RULES, REGULAIONS, INSRUCIONS, MANUALS AND RECORDS UNDER HE CONROL OF HE DEPARMEN FOR DISCHARGING OF FUNCIONS. he functioning of the Water Resources Department is regulated by the Secretariat Manual, ransaction of Business Rules, PWD Code Vol-I & II, Irrigation Acts & Rules, CADA Acts & Rules, C&R rules, CCA rules, KCSR and Conduct rules, Circular and GO s issued from time to time.

RIGH O INFORMAION (6) DOCUMENS UNDER HE CONROL OF HE DEPARMEN. annually. he Secretariat, Water Resources Department, has the following documents under its control, which are published Annual Report Performance Budget Irrigation in Karnataka Annual Administrative Report Annual Plan Budget Document Annual Report: It is document published annually by the Secretariat, Water Resources Department. It contains the financial and physical programme and progress of the Department as a whole, for the coming year as well as the Programme for the coming year. It also contains the status of the work under progress of each project CLICK UP Performance Budget: his document was introduced during in 1977-78 as per the recommendations of the administrative reforms commission, GOI. It presents the purposes and the objectives for which funds are required, the estimates cost of the various programmes & activities, the quantity of work executed by each zone and the services rendered under each programme & activity. Briefly, It is a work plan conceived in terms of the functions, programmes and activities concerning the projects along with financial and physical aspects. CLICK UP Irrigation in Karnataka: It is a consolidated document depicting the overall irrigation facilities rendered by the Water Resources Department. It is being published annually by the Secretariat. It provides details regarding the irrigation potential created in Karnataka so far, and the ultimate potential to be created, the No of Major and Medium, lift Irrigation Schemes as well as Minor irrigation projects in the state; the yield of the 7 river system of the state; the various programmes undertaken by the Department for completing the projects, the brief discussion of each project, the stage of work at the end of financial year and the programme for the coming year. CLICK UP

RIGH O INFORMAION Annual Administrative Report: his document is published annually. It consists of details regarding the organization set up of each zone. he duration of the post held by the Head of the Department of the secretariat and of each zone is indicated in the administrative report. CLICK UP Annual Plan: his document consists of the detailed information regarding the project-wise and head-wise allocation of funds required by the Department. he Water Resources Department assists the Planning Department in preparation of the Annual plan of the Department. It is a document that provides complete details regarding allocation of funds during each plan period, for both continuing and new schemes / projects. CLICK UP Budget Document: his is a draft document, which is published after the Annual Plan of the Department is released by the Planning Department. During the Pre-Meetings held by the Department, the funds requirement are discussed, after which the Budget document is drafted and proposed to the Finance Department. his is a document containing the actual requirement of funds. CLICK UP (7) ARRANGEMEN HA EXISS FOR CONSULAION WIH HE MEMBERS OF HE PUBLIC IN RELAION O HE FORMULAION AND IMPLEMENAION OF POLICY. nder the Water Resources Department, three Special Upurpose vehicles namely Krishna Bhagya Jala Nigam Limited, Karnataka Neeravari Nigam Limited & Cauvery Neeravari Nigam Limited have been established for speedy completion of On-going projects & for creation of the targeted irrigation potential. he Secretary, Water Resources Department, is the Director of the 3 Nigams. he suggestions rendered by the Nigams are considered while formulating & implementation of policies. During meetings or as otherwise, the Nigams are consulted regarding technical aspects.

RIGH O INFORMAION (8) BOARDS, COUNCILS, COMMIEES AND OHER BODIES CONSIUED BY HE. he Water Resources Department has set up various boards, councils, committees and bodies consisting of both Officials and as Members. he various boards, councils, committees and bodies set-up under the Water Resources Department are: Irrigation Consultative Committee (ICC) echnical Advisory Committee (AC). Master Plan Committee (MPC). Major Irrigation Project Control Board (MIPC). IRRIGAION CONSULAIVE COMMIEE (ICC): he Irrigation Consultative Committee is established under each Major and Medium Irrigation project. he Superintendent Engineer of the concerned project acts as the member- Secretary. It consists of both Officials and s. he s members also include the representative of farmers. he function of the ICC is to give recommendations & directions regarding watershed management during each season. BACK UP ECHNICAL ADVISORY COMMIEE (AC): he Secretary is one of the member of AC. It consists of 12 members, of which 3 are Officials and 9 are Members. he members are retired technical experts who have rendered valuable service under the Water Resources Department. he Government accords Administrative approval on the basis of the recommendation and suggestions offered during the Meetings of the AC. he functions of echnical Advisory Committee are: Planning and monitoring of all major and Medium Irrigation Projects Scrutiny of estimates of all Major and Medium Irrigation schemes, before according administrative approval and technical sanction. enders and claims of contractors in respect of all Major and Medium Irrigation works costing Rs. 2.50 Crores and above.. he echnical Committee shall make suitable recommendations to the Major Irrigation Projects Control (MIPC) Board in the above matter. RIGH O INFORMAION (10) BUDGE ALLOCAION O HE WAER RESOURCES DEPARMEN. he budget allocated to each project is indicated in the annual plan. his allocated funds will be spread across the 12 months, which will be reviewed every month at the State Level KDP & MMR meeting. At the monthly KDP meet, the progress achieved by each department concerning financial & physical, Programme and progress, will be reviewed by the Chief Secretary. At MMR meeting, progress achieved by each project, under Zones & Nigams are reviewed by the Principal Secretary and Secretary. RIGH O INFORMAION (11) SUBSIDY PROGRAMME AND DEAILS OF BENEFICIARY. he Water Resources Department does not have any direct subsidy programme. ut, the water rate collected, when compared to the huge amount of investment made on the projects, is very meagre. his may be considered as a bulk subsidy programme benefiting the people of Karnataka.
